The U.S. Army Corps of Engineers Detroit District issued solicitation W911XK17R0012 to establish the Great Lakes Dredging Multiple Award Task Order Contract (MATOC). This procurement is a 100% SBA Small Business Administration set-aside with a total cumulative capacity of $130 million. The contract is divided into two regional pools: an Upper Great Lakes Pool with $85 million in capacity covering Lake Superior, Lake Michigan, Lake Huron, and the Detroit District portion of Lake Erie, and a Lower Great Lakes Pool with $45 million in capacity covering Lake Ontario and the Buffalo District portion of Lake Erie. The four-year ordering period supports maintenance dredging and associated construction services within the Buffalo, Chicago, and Detroit Districts.
Contractors must provide all labor, equipment, and materials to perform firm-fixed price task orders, which are capped at $6 million each. Scope of work includes mobilizing dredges to specific project locations, performing dredging between designated upstream and downstream limits, and demobilizing upon completion. Material placement may involve beach nourishment, confined disposal facilities (CDFs), or dredged materials disposal facilities (DMDFs). Additional requirements may encompass site work, surveys, environmental compliance, and disposal facility management as specified in individual task order plans.
The solicitation is classified under NAICS 237990, Other Heavy and Civil Engineering Construction, and PSC Y1KF, Construction of Dredging Facilities. Proposals are due by August 12, 2020. Evaluation for the base contract awards is based on technical acceptability and responsibility; in accordance with FAR 15.304(c)(1)(ii), price is not an evaluation factor for the base awards but will be competed at the task order level. The agency hosted a virtual pre-proposal conference on July 21, 2020, and the solicitation includes five attachments, including the final specifications, a certified final RTA, and Amendment 0001.
